And this refers to where this Excel VBA tutorial for beginners comes in to aid. Within the preceding areas, We teach you some of the most vital terms and conditions you need to see to learn VBA programs. Towards the end of the instructions, you’ll comprehend the fundamental foundations of aesthetic Simple for programs, that will allow you to understand this program writing language and turn proficient much faster.
You can easily, to some extent, making an analogy between certain word classes (nouns, verbs, adverbs, etc.) in English plus some of this aspects of VBA to help you understand these areas much better. Contained in this shine VBA guide for novices, i personally use the example between VBA hardware and areas of message to some extent but, in which appropriate, i take advantage of various pictures.
Excel macros and Visual Simple for Applications commonly the exact same thing, even though they tend to be closely appropriate and, sometimes, anyone utilize them interchangeably.
As revealed above, VBA are a program writing language which might be included in a few tools that are part of Microsoft Office for example succeed, Power Point, term and Access.
- Perhaps not a program coding language.
- (generally) thought as a collection of guidelines you employ to speed up a Microsoft Office program (such succeed).
- A macro could be the sequence of guidance that you want shine to follow to have a particular purpose.
- Visual fundamental for solutions is a program writing language you can make use of to create macros.
The whole pair of information is the exact carbon copy of a shine macro. It really is a sequence of training that should be followed to have a purpose which, in this situation, try appreciating a tsukemen dish.
The language where the training for the image over are authored is actually English. This is actually the same in principle as graphic Simple for software.
So.. webovГ© strГЎnky. clearly: VBA and Excel macros have actually an extremely close relationship but, purely talking, they are not the exact same.
What Exactly Is VBA Code?
Whenever using VBA, your implement VBA code. This VBA signal brings out (certain) actions/tasks. You will get VBA code in one of the following 2 techniques:
- By record particular activities you do in a succeed workbook by using the macro recorder.
- By composing the VBA signal for the aesthetic fundamental publisher (VBE).
These is a tremendously standard illustration of VBA signal. The remarks around the top (in environmentally friendly font) explain precisely what the piece of code does.
I don’t go into also may details (it deviates from the intent behind this Excel VBA guide for novices). For purposes of this informative guide, there’s no essential improvement. Actually, in the context of a number of Microsoft workplace solutions, the word a€?macroa€? is utilized by a number of people to mention to VBA laws.
- The definition of a€?VBA codea€? (usually) is the pair of VBA instructions you make by both:
- Record a macro; or
- Writing VBA signal within the VBE.
- The definition of a€?macroa€? (usually) refers to the pair of information Excel executes instantly.
Now that the definitions of macros, VBA and VBA rule are unmistakeable (or perhaps better than these were from the outset), let’s start to look at the various the different parts of graphic important for programs.
What’s A Component?
In wide words, a module is the equivalent of a VBA container. Quite simply, truly where Excel in fact shops the VBA laws.
If you have seen a cargo ship or interface, or you have actually ever become taking part in transport, you might have seen intermodal containers (like the ones for the graphics below). These pots are used for, among different needs, storing items.